About Donald
Born Ponca City, Oklahoma, July 5, 1941; admitted to bar, 1966, Oklahoma. Preparatory education, Oklahoma State University (B.S., 1963); legal education, University of Oklahoma (J.D., 1966). Fraternity, Phi Alpha Delta. Assistant Attorney General, State of Oklahoma, 1968. (J.A.G.C., U.S. Army, 1966-68).
